WebBob Sheldon is a Soc, who prides himself on fighting. Johnny stabs and kills Bob because Bob and his friends were attempting to drown Ponyboy in a park fountain. Johnny acted out of... WebBob Sheldon is the Soc who originally beat up Johnny. He is Cherry's boyfriend, and, like Johnny, he is a victim of his own family. Unlike Johnny, his parents do not physically or …
